Phosphorus (32P) uptake by various algae species in ligh and in darkness
Description
The 32P incorporation intensity was investigated in light and in darkness. The experiments included 13 species of Chlorophyceae, 2 of diatom and one species of Cyanophyceae. No statistically significant differences were found (Student test) between the particular algae species as investigated in light and in darkness. (author)
